Engineer - Full-Stack TypeScript Engineer

Freelance

Thoughtful is seeking a freelance full stack TypeScript engineer to work with our existing team of freelancers on projects for US based clients.

Qualifications:

  • You have at least 2 years of full time experience as a software engineer where you have held either a full-stack or frontend positions.
  • You are comfortable building both React single page apps and the backend REST or GraphQL APIs that will power them.
  • You are comfortable with TypeScript.
  • You have experience with a JavaScript/TypeScript ORM like TypeORM, Prisma, or Sequelize.
  • You have experience with a framework like Next.js, Blitz.js, or Redwood.js.
  • You are comfortable integrating with cloud platforms like AWS or GCP in addition to building able to write elegant TypeScript code.
  • You are used to working on teams with Git, CI/CD, unit tests, and code reviews.
  • You are deeply familiar with architecture best practices and security considerations.

Responsibilities:

  • You will work with our engineers, designers, and clients to build out elegant full-stack products for our clients.
  • You will help us set up CI/CD using tools like Heroku and Vercel.

We are a 100% remote team.

Apply now

About Thoughtful

Thoughtful is a boutique product studio founded in New York City. We've built and launched products for companies like Teachable, Whisper, and dozens of others. We have a fully remote, async, no-BS work culture with minimal meetings so that the team can focus on what they enjoy - building great products.